@@ -0,0 +1,64 @@
import json, os, sys, ssl, urllib.parse, urllib.request, urllib.error
def _cfg():
return json.loads(os.environ.get("INTEGRATION_SECRETS", "{}"))
def _inputs():
return json.loads(os.environ.get("INTEGRATION_INPUTS", "{}"))
def _ctx(cfg):
if cfg.get("insecure"):
c = ssl.create_default_context()
c.check_hostname = False
c.verify_mode = ssl.CERT_NONE
return c
return None
def request(method, path, cfg, params=None, extra_headers=None):
url = str(cfg.get("base_url", "")).rstrip("/") + path
if params:
clean = {k: v for k, v in params.items() if v not in (None, "")}
if clean:
url += "?" + urllib.parse.urlencode(clean)
headers = {"SEC": str(cfg.get("api_token", "")), "Version": "20.0", "Accept": "application/json"}
if extra_headers:
headers.update(extra_headers)
req = urllib.request.Request(url, headers=headers, method=method)
with urllib.request.urlopen(req, timeout=90, context=_ctx(cfg)) as r:
raw = r.read()
return json.loads(raw) if raw else {}
def _run(fn):
try:
print(json.dumps(fn(_cfg(), _inputs())))
except urllib.error.HTTPError as e:
print(json.dumps({"error": "HTTP " + str(e.code), "detail": e.read().decode("utf-8", "replace")}))
sys.exit(1)
except Exception as e:
print(json.dumps({"error": str(e)}))
sys.exit(1)
q = lambda v: urllib.parse.quote(str(v), safe="")
def main(cfg, inputs):
set_name = inputs.get("set_name")
if not set_name:
raise Exception("set_name is required")
value = inputs.get("value")
if not value:
raise Exception("value is required")
result = request("DELETE", "/api/reference_data/sets/" + q(set_name) + "/" + q(value), cfg)
if not result:
return {"ok": True}
return result
_run(main)
